‘I didn’t marry a man. I married a monster in a bespoke suit.’

Sienna Deveraux was raised to be perfect. Poised. Obedient. Untouchable.

Until her father gambles her away to settle a blood debt.

Now she belongs to Dante Morelli — the most feared man in Chicago’s underworld. A ruthless mafia king with inked skin, a violent past, and a reputation written in blood.

Dante doesn’t want a wife.
He wants leverage.


But the woman he takes as collateral isn’t fragile lace.

She’s a blade.

Forced into a marriage built on power, revenge, and dark desire, Sienna quickly learns that the monster holding her captive may be the only one capable of protecting her when her own family’s betrayal comes to light.

As secrets unravel and enemies circle, hate turns to obsession. Control turns to surrender. And the line between captivity and devotion begins to blur.

Because Dante doesn’t cage weak things.

He collects threats.

And Sienna is about to prove she’s far more dangerous than anyone expected.
